Three dead, two injured in Abeokuta-Sagamu road accident

No less than three persons were confirmed dead, and two others were injured in an accident involving a Rio car and a Sino truck on the Abeokuta-Sagamu expressway in Ogun on Saturday.
Babatunde Akinbiyi, the spokesperson of the Ogun Traffic Compliance and Enforcement Corps (TRACE), confirmed the incident to reporters in Abeokuta.
Mr Akinbiyi explained that the accident occurred at 9:44 a.m. and was caused by excessive speed and loss of control by the Rio car driver.
He said the accident occurred near Day Waterman College and involved a black Rio car marked AKD 827 DV and a white Sino truck with registration number WDL 466 XA.
He said the car with four church officials was coming from Oke-Iragbiji in Osun.
According to him, witnesses said the driver lost control due to excessive speed, ran over the median, and hit and uprooted the street light before colliding head-on with the truck loaded with cement.
“The truck was coming outbound from Abeokuta.
“Instantly, the three men of God died due to the impact of the collision while the driver and the passenger in front were injured,” he said.
Mr Akinbiyi added that the injured victims were evacuated to Ijaye General Hospital in Abeokuta for treatment, and the deceased were deposited at the hospital morgue.
He stated that the two vehicles had been taken to Owode-Egba Divisional Police Command for investigation.
The TRACE spokesperson commiserated with the deceased families, calling on motorists to eschew excessive speed and always take adequate rest before embarking on a journey.
